Greetings: Between my home, business & my sis-in-law's house, I have a total of six PCI Macs w/ G3 upgrades, either Sonnets or Newer's...
Of late, I have noticed that on occasion, the Sonnet machines get hungup during startup while loading the extension (Cresendo) for the G3 processor. One machine runs 7.6.1 w/ a G3 300/1mb; the other runs 8.1 w/ a G3 500/1mb, but both have this problem. Now today, I tried "downgrading" from the Sonnet extension 2.0.2 to the 1.3.7, since I noticed that the 2.0.2 was for the G4 also. So far, so good; the 1.3.7 Sonnet G3 extensions did not seem to cause a hang-up on startup.. My question is why is this happening, and does anyone know of a solution? Thanks, Craig W.
